Z-Asp(otbu)-otbu

Base Information
  • Chemical Name:Z-Asp(otbu)-otbu
  • CAS No.:42417-76-5
  • Molecular Formula:C20H29NO6
  • Molecular Weight:379.453
  • Hs Code.:2924299090
  • DSSTox Substance ID:DTXSID801163700
  • Nikkaji Number:J1.346.502I
  • Mol file:42417-76-5.mol
Z-Asp(otbu)-otbu

Synonyms:42417-76-5;Z-ASP(OTBU)-OTBU;Z-L-aspartic acid-di-tert-butyl ester;ditert-butyl (2S)-2-(phenylmethoxycarbonylamino)butanedioate;(S)-Di-tert-butyl 2-(((benzyloxy)carbonyl)amino)succinate;Z-L-aspartic acid di-tert.butyl ester;DTXSID801163700;MFCD00270579;AM81627;Z-L-Aspartic acid-alpha,beta-di-t-butyl ester;(S)-di-tert-butyl 2-(benzyloxycarbonylamino)succinate;(S)-Di-tert-butyl2-(((benzyloxy)carbonyl)amino)succinate;1,4-Bis(1,1-dimethylethyl) N-[(phenylmethoxy)carbonyl]-L-aspartate

Chemical Property of Z-Asp(otbu)-otbu
Chemical Property:
  • Boiling Point:485.5±45.0 °C(Predicted) 
  • PKA:10.43±0.46(Predicted) 
  • PSA:90.93000 
  • Density:1.115±0.06 g/cm3(Predicted) 
  • LogP:3.74580 
  • XLogP3:3.2
  • Hydrogen Bond Donor Count:1
  • Hydrogen Bond Acceptor Count:6
  • Rotatable Bond Count:11
  • Exact Mass:379.19948764
  • Heavy Atom Count:27
  • Complexity:512
